fbpx

What differentiates living as mere roommates from living in a marriage-like relationship? Analytical cookies are used to understand how visitors interact with the website. . Greater code density is the most obvious advantage. This provides the advantages of fixed size instructions with some code density benefit. 3 (b) What is CISC ? Fixed Length Advantage is simple to calculate the starting byte of each record within the file and starting byte of fields within records. This has been exploited in some ISAs to provide a small amount of extra storage for mode information. He also rips off an arm to use as a sword. 1. Discuss the two basic approaches used to. (In a RISC-oriented ISA, this has the additional minor issue of not allowing more work to be bundled into an instruction to equalize the amount of information required by the instruction.). Disadvantages: an increase in the complexity of the CPU. What does sodium bicarbonate do to pool pH? Which type are generally used in a CISC processor? Disadvantage: Wasteful of space when storing variable length data because the max data length must be allocated for every record e.g. This also makes fetching and parsing more than one instruction per cycle relatively simple. A modern handheld has 128 or 256MB of RAM, which is more than enough for a full just-in-time (JIT) compiler. We reviewed their content and use your feedback to keep the quality high. The cookie is used to store the user consent for the cookies in the category "Other. They also require less memory space than two or three-address instructions. Thumb code was introduced as a subset of ARM operations. Variable Length: Advantage: Conserves disk space by using just the space needed to hold variable length data. This cookie is set by GDPR Cookie Consent plugin. Which type are generally used in a CISC processor? What is a disadvantage of using a variable length column type? Instruction in computers comprises groups called fields. the advantages of using this method. Analytical cookies are used to understand how visitors interact with the website. Thumb modes can be enabled on any granularity. Advertisement cookies are used to provide visitors with relevant ads and marketing campaigns. Expert Answer 1. Connect and share knowledge within a single location that is structured and easy to search. Fixed length instruction encoding and uniform formatting do have disadvantages. Disadvantage: Records do not start at fixed location in each block. established reduced instruction set computer. This website uses cookies to improve your experience while you navigate through the website. ], such adds a little complexity. These cookies help provide information on metrics the number of visitors, bounce rate, traffic source, etc. Disadvantages: Not flexible. The advantages of using a variable-length instruction format are: Addressing can be done more flexibly with combination of the register and memory references. (mnemonic opcode, machine code, instruction format, length) Look up and validation in pass one, also increase LOCCTR by length Translate opcode to machine code (including format) in pass two Organized as a hash table. What is the exact meaning of 'N' bit processor ? 2. Is Jose Cuervo Tequila Good, Fixed Length: Advantage: Simple to calculate the starting byte of each record within the file and starting byte of fields within records. (a) Why is memory system of a computer organized as a hierarchy ? Existing variable-length instruction formats pro-vide higher code densities than xed-length formats, but are ill-suited to pipelined or parallel instruction fetch and decode. How do ARM's load and store byte and half-word instructions work? What are the advantages and disadvantages of using a variable-length instruction format? Theres a new A14 chip inside the iPhone 12 models, and it is the first chip in the smartphone industry built on a 5-nanometer process for performance and efficiency improvements. This places some constrains on opcode assignment and placement since the marker bits effectively become part of the opcode. Which of the following is advantage of CISC over RISC? , clarification for freescale arch. Four different kinds of cryptocurrencies you should know. The RISC ISA emphasizes software over hardware. If a user's personally identifiable information changes (such as your postal address or email address), we provide a way to correct or update that user's personal data provided to us. What is the advantage of having all instructions the same width and in a uniform format? instruction set MICROPROCESSORS 5 - variable length for the recognized instruction set INSTRUCTION FORMAT Typical fields: Operation code field - specifies the operation to be performed. Participation is voluntary. What are the advantages and disadvantages of using a variable-length instruction format? Simple parsing out of the destination register name makes detecting dependencies across instructions simpler; this is perhaps mainly helpful when attempting to execute more than one instruction per cycle.). Alternatively, marker bits could be included in the instruction encoding. How do I achieve the theoretical maximum of 4 FLOPs per cycle? What is the advantage of variable length records over fixed length records? Four good reasons to indulge in cryptocurrency! The original Atom (Bonnell, Moorestown, Saltwell) is the only Intel or AMD chip in the past 20 years to execute native x86 instructions. The cookie is set by GDPR cookie consent to record the user consent for the cookies in the category "Functional". Unlike earlier in one address instruction, the result was stored in the accumulator, here the result can be stored at different locations rather than just accumulators, but require more number of bit to represent address. What is the difference between fixed length and variable length? The length of the instruction is known in . You also have the option to opt-out of these cookies. 2. Your Mobile Number Is Required For Activation Viber Desktop, It needs more instruction cache than a variable-length encoding does. 1. Something like the FPU or SSE unit can be powered down while it's not executing floating-point or vector instructions. an instruction can span two cache lines or even two pages in memory. Implied means that the CPU already knows that one operand is in the accumulator so there is no need to specify it. What are some typical characteristics of a RISC instruction set architecture? Apples new laptops and desktop uses its own chips, instead of processors from Intel. For wider decode several tricks are available to reduce the cost of parsing out individual instructions from a block of instruction memory. Pearson Education, Inc., 221 River Street, Hoboken, New Jersey 07030, (Pearson) presents this site to provide information about products and services that can be purchased through this site. CISC incorporates an instruction with variable length format. ARM is faster/more efficient (if it is), because its a RISC CPU, while x86 is CISC. 2. Out of these, the cookies that are categorized as necessary are stored on your browser as they are essential for the working of basic functionalities of the website. Where X is the address of the operand. One technique that has mainly been used microarchitecturally (i.e., not included in the interface exposed to software but only an implementation technique) is to use marker bits to indicate the start or end of an instruction. PL/I converts to/from the type . 2003-2023 Chegg Inc. All rights reserved. Advantages And Disadvantages Of Microprocessor. Advantage: more efficient (uses less bits). We use cookies on our website to give you the most relevant experience by remembering your preferences and repeat visits. Is there such a thing as aspiration harmony? Advantages: They allow for a wide range of addressing modes, making them more flexible than zero-address instructions. Fujitsu's SPARC64 VIIIfx is an interesting example. This cookie is set by GDPR Cookie Consent plugin. The fixed length ensures the fixed length is never variable. A variable-length is one in which the length of each record can vary, depending on what data is stored in the field. The x86 decoder needs to read the bits in sequence, find breaks between instructions, and so on. A macro is a name given to a block of C statements as a pre-processor directive. Pearson collects information requested in the survey questions and uses the information to evaluate, support, maintain and improve products, services or sites, develop new products and services, conduct educational research and for other purposes specified in the survey. The cookie is used to store the user consent for the cookies in the category "Performance". Each corresponds to an ARM instruction, but is only 16 bits long. 3 (c) Discuss the advantages and disadvantages 4 using a variable length instruction format. The Java virtual machine would catch the interrupt and interpret the complex instructions. Apple says the 6-core CPU and 4-core GPU in the A14 are 50 percent faster than the fastest competing smartphone chips. Which type generally are used in a RISC processor? For instance, if our service is temporarily suspended for maintenance we might send users an email. What are the advantages and disadvantages of using a variable-length instruction format? This addressing mode can be represented by either using format-3 type or format-4 type of instruction format. Continued use of the site after the effective date of a posted revision evidences acceptance. Pearson does not rent or sell personal information in exchange for any payment of money. We use this information to complete transactions, fulfill orders, communicate with individuals placing orders or visiting the online store, and for related purposes. One of the advantages of using a variable-length instruction format is that it easy to provide a large repertoire of opcodes, with different opcode lengths. A large variety of addressing modes; It offers variable-length instruction formats. What are the advantages and disadvantages of using a We will identify the effective date of the revision in the posting. View Answer. What are the advantages and disadvantages of an instruction set architecture with variable-length instructions advantages -simpler instructions need to take up no more space than is necessary -significant amount of code memory disadvantages - complex decoding scheme - difficult to pipeline the process or fetching, decoding, executing instructions What does signed vs. unsigned do? Tayvion Payton Advantages : It easy to provide a large repertoire of opcodes , with different opcode lengths . What are the advantages and disadvantages of using a variable length instruction format? Here two addresses can be specified in the instruction. o Memory and o Addressing modes. Advantages of variable length instruction format: Provides large repertoire of Opcode with variable length. They also allow for a wide range of addressing modes.Disadvantages: They require even more memory space than two-address instructions and can be slower to execute since they require operand fetching and addressing.Overall, the choice of instruction format depends on the specific requirements of the computer architecture and the trade-offs between code size, execution time, and flexibility. What is RISC and CISC Architecture with Advantages and Disadvantages. They also allow for a wide range of addressing modes.Disadvantages: They require more memory space than one-address instructions and can be slower to execute since they require operand fetching and addressing. Strings. What are 3 ways that companies manage risk? What is the difference between Thumb code and variable length encoding? Instead of Jazelle mode, they provide Thumb-2EE mode, which is a slightly modified version of Thumb-2, designed to be used as a target for JIT-compiling languages that run in virtual machines. With the consent of the individual (or their parent, if the individual is a minor), In response to a subpoena, court order or legal process, to the extent permitted or required by law, To protect the security and safety of individuals, data, assets and systems, consistent with applicable law, In connection the sale, joint venture or other transfer of some or all of its company or assets, subject to the provisions of this Privacy Notice, To investigate or address actual or suspected fraud or other illegal activities, To exercise its legal rights, including enforcement of the Terms of Use for this site or another contract, To affiliated Pearson companies and other companies and organizations who perform work for Pearson and are obligated to protect the privacy of personal information consistent with this Privacy Notice. Modern computer architectures typically use a combination of these formats to provide a balance between simplicity and power. Where required by applicable law, express or implied consent to marketing exists and has not been withdrawn. Therefore, x86 chips need smaller instruction caches for the same performance. Q1 Benefits: It simple to give a huge collection of opcodes, with various opcode lengths. What are the disadvantages of fixed length instruction in microprocessors? In the MIPS R2000's classic 5-stage pipeline, this allowed reading of the register values to be started immediately after instruction fetch providing half of a cycle to compare register values and resolve a branch's direction; with a (filled) branch delay slot this avoided stalls without branch prediction. Pearson will not knowingly direct or send marketing communications to an individual who has expressed a preference not to receive marketing. Pearson may use third party web trend analytical services, including Google Analytics, to collect visitor information, such as IP addresses, browser types, referring pages, pages visited and time spent on a particular site. Mode field which specifies how operand is to be founded. However, you may visit "Cookie Settings" to provide a controlled consent. A disadvantage however is an increase in the complexity of the CPU. Of course, the ARM instruction set has the opposite set of trades. These cookies ensure basic functionalities and security features of the website, anonymously. Q: Question 1: A digital computer has a memory unit with 16 bits per word. Generally, CPU organization is of three types based on the number of address fields: In the first organization, the operation is done involving a special register called the accumulator. Fixed Length: Advantage: Simple to calculate the starting byte of each record within the file and starting byte of fields within records. One of the advantages that x86 has over most RISC chips is instruction density. The Supplemental privacy statement for California residents explains Pearson's commitment to comply with California law and applies to personal information of California residents collected in connection with this site and the Services. This site is not directed to children under the age of 13. The CDC 6600 used 60-bit bundles with 15-bit and 30-bit operations. 1 Answer to What are the advantages and disadvantages of an instruction set architecture with variable-length instructions? What experience do you need to become a teacher? One instruction is needed to support multiple addressing modes. In some cases, a loop might be compiled to Thumb-2 code, while the rest of the function is in ARM mode. Variable-Length Instructions. This means that branch offsets either lose some range or must use more bits. Even strictly uniform formatting can hinder extension of an instruction set, particularly for increasing the number of registers available. But opting out of some of these cookies may affect your browsing experience. Advantages: It easy to provide a large repertoire of opcodes, Addressing can be more flexible, with various combinations of register. (a) Explain the different cycles of an instruction. RISC instruction executes faster as registers are placed in the processor chip which is faster available memory . What value(s) appear in this variable? What are the advantages and disadvantages of each? Which is not advantage of RISC over CISC? California residents should read our Supplemental privacy statement for California residents in conjunction with this Privacy Notice. Modern ARM chips no longer include Jazelle mode. The CPU cores static power consumption was nearly half the total. 930 Words4 Pages. Variable length refers to anything whose length can vary. It comes with a superior camera that captures brighter, sharper low-light shots, and it also benefits from significantly longer battery life. We use this information for support purposes and to monitor the health of the site, identify problems, improve service, detect unauthorized access and fraudulent activity, prevent and respond to security incidents and appropriately scale computing resources. Pearson may send or direct marketing communications to users, provided that. By placing this in a fixed position, it is relatively easy to quickly determine where the next sequential instruction begins. Most often asked questions related to bitcoin. If you have elected to receive email newsletters or promotional mailings and special offers but want to unsubscribe, simply email information@informit.com. What are the disadvantages of variable length coding? They are fast and show better performance. What are the advantages and disadvantages of using a variable-length instruction format? Is there any known 80-bit collision attack?

1050 Mandamientos En El Nuevo Testamento, Mass Effect 3 Obelisk Of Karza, Keegan Murray Mom, Madison County Mugshots 2022, Paul Hospenthal Winery, Articles A

Abrir chat
😀 ¿Podemos Ayudarte?
Hola! 👋